Summary of report content

Healthwatch Knowsley was established in April 2013 as the new independent community champion created to gather and represent the views of the Knowsley community. Healthwatch plays a role at both national and local level and makes sure that the views of the public and people who use services are taken into account.

During the period for which the report relates 25 comments have been collated, which contain a combination of positive and negative comments about Knowsley Resource and Recovery Centre. These have been captured through direct patient experience feedback captured on the Healthwatch Knowsley patient feedback for and through a hospital specific survey. In addition to this a further 16 comments had been posted on Patient Opinion and these are included for completeness and to feed into the information process.

At the Knowsley Resource and Recovery Centre the feedback about the activities, particularly the member of staff they are delivered by, is consistently good. This service is greatly appreciated by both the Service Users and their families, who all say that they would like the service to be extended with additional hours.
